摘要
LED to LEC transition behavior is demonstrated in polymer hybrid light-emitting devices. By utilizing both mobile ions in the polymer layer and a low-work-function cathode for electron injection, we observe and investigate the transition from LED to LEC behavior. These hybrid fight-emitting devices demonstrate fast turn-on, low operating; voltage, high brightness, and long operating lifetime.
